Massive Temperature Jump Coming To Western New York
Today, we are looking at a high just above freezing in Western New York, with most places in the 716 getting to around 33 or 34 degrees for a high. That will all change tomorrow as a warm front is set to move across the region.
The long-range forecast from the National Weather Service in Buffalo is calling for a high near 70 on Sunday.
We will be dealing with rain on and off through this warmup across Western New York. After a sunny and dry Wednesday, rain is back in the forecast for Thursday and Friday. We should be dry for the weekend, with more possible rain showers expected on Monday as the kids head back to school.
